I don't think you're looking for a 4.10 rear diff. With those tires I think you oughta be looking for a 4.30 diff and a front to go with it. The Great 4Runner In The Sky is telling you it's time to regear.
 
The stock elocker ring gear is weak and a common breakage, especially when larger tires are thrown on it. Like KidV said, I recommend changing the gear ratio. An aftermarket ring gear should be a little stronger than stock.
 
I would not be so worried about the ring gear. More than likely any damage would be done to the spider or carrier gears. This is what I broke in my front diff and have seen multiple pics/reports of breaking but have yet to see a broken ring.
